BROWN ON THE LIST
Following a meeting between midfielder Brown and manager Joe Royle, the midfielder was placed on the transfer list.
The 22-year old, who came through the apprencticeship scheme at Maine Road, has been unhappy about not being a regular member of the first team squad.
Brown has played for the England U21 side but started last season out in the cold.
He made his first appearance in the starting line up in the 1-0 defeat by Preston in early October 1998 and found himself back in the reserves.
The FA Cup replay against Darlington saw his fortunes change when he scored an outstanding individual goal, seeing him go on to make over thirty appearances last season, culminating in him signing a new three year contract.
The combative midfielder made his City debut against QPR in August 1995 but it was marred by a controversial sending off after only minutes of him coming on as substitute.
He met with the manager yesterday to explain his anxiety at not getting first team football, having made only one appearance this season in the Worthington Cup tie at Burnley.
